new Memory(conteneur, couples, onComplete, optionsopt)
- Source:
Parameters:
| Name | Type | Attributes | Description | ||||||||||
|---|---|---|---|---|---|---|---|---|---|---|---|---|---|
conteneur |
div qui contient le memory |
||||||||||||
couples |
Array.<CoupleCartes> | tableau qui contient les couples (avec éventuellement leur type si c’est une figure mg32 mais j’ai pas fait ) |
|||||||||||
onComplete |
fonction appelée quand le memory est terminé |
||||||||||||
options |
object |
<optional> |
Properties
|
Members
cartes :Array.<Carte>
- Description:
Les cartes du memory
- Source:
Les cartes du memory
Type:
- Array.<Carte>
conteneur :HTMLElement
- Description:
Le conteneur
- Source:
Le conteneur
Type:
- HTMLElement
couples :CoupleCartes
- Description:
Les couples de contenus.
- Source:
Les couples de contenus.
Type:
Methods
_hide()
- Description:
Cache les cartes retournées
- Source:
(static) create(conteneur, couples, onComplete) → {Memory}
- Description:
Créé un Memory, l’affiche dans le DOM puis le _retourne
- Source:
Parameters:
| Name | Type | Description |
|---|---|---|
conteneur |
HTMLElement | |
couples |
Array.<CoupleCartes> | La liste des couples, chacun est un tableau de deux éléments, chaque élément peut être une string (qui sera passée à j3pAffiche) ou un objet {content, type} où type peut valoir image|mathgraph |
onComplete |
function | la callback qui sera appelée quand le memory sera complété |
Returns:
- Type
- Memory